What to Do If You Lose Your Only Car Key

Things are lost in the whirlwind that is life including kids, errands, work, socializing with friends, etc. Sometimes it's the small stuff such as keys.

For most vehicles keys, a new key can be created at your local hardware store with proof of ownership (car registration or title). This is a low-cost alternative.

Retract Your Steps

There is nothing more painful than losing your sole car key and not being able to get into your car. It can cost you time, money and peace of mind. The first thing to do when you lose the sole key to your car is to be calm. The stress of panicking isn't going to help you locate your keys faster, and it can even make the situation worse.

Start by trying to recall when you last looked at your keys. It could be as easy as having them in your pocket when you hopped out of the car to go on an appointment, or they might be missing when you were taking groceries inside. Retracing your steps can help you find your lost keys in no time at all.

If retracing steps doesn't work Try writing down every place you went to during the day. This will help you remember where you went and could provide you with an idea of where your keys are. Make sure you check every location you wrote down. You might find keys "drift" on the floor, side or underneath something, and you'll be in a position to pick them right where you left them.

Check Inside Your Car

A few years ago the idea of losing or misplacing a car key wasn't a big deal. In the past people stored spare keys in a small box connected to their vehicle. Nowadays, however, vehicles are becoming more technologically advanced and that means the keys are more likely to be lost car keys. Replacing a replace lost car key cost or stolen car key can involve several steps and could cost you hundreds of dollars, based on the type of vehicle and the year of the model. It is important to always keep a spare car key in case you lose the original.

Before you start worrying about losing your sole car key take an exhale and try to stay calm. Once you've got your emotions under control, you can start working through the steps. Retrace your steps and consider the last time you held keys in your palm. It's not uncommon to hold your keys while you grab other things, and sometimes they end up on the floor of your car, where they aren't visible.

The next step is to thoroughly search through your car, particularly the places you normally put them. You might have left them on the dashboard as you stepped out of your car to go into a shop, or perhaps you went to your bag to grab snacks and accidentally threw them out of there.

It is also important to examine your purses, pockets, and bags. It's easy to forget about things in the deep pockets of your coat or in a large bag, so be sure to empty them and scrutinize every crevice.

Get help from a locksmith if you can't find your keys. If you have an old-fashioned key made of metal without any electronic components, you can obtain a replacement right away. If, however, you own a modernized key fob that has chips, you'll have to contact your dealership and possibly provide evidence of ownership to obtain an exchange.

Check Your Hiding Spots

It doesn't matter if you were in a hurry to get out of the house, distracted while trying to eat a sandwich or call or you simply forgot your keys it's easy to lose them when you are busy. It's good that the majority of people have an extra key at their home or workplace that they can easily locate. If you have a spare key, you need to examine all places you've previously stored keys. This includes obvious places such as a backpack or purse or even a pocket in the sofa, a pile of mail on your table or a drawer on your dresser. If you have a friend with you, ask them to check the same places as well.

There are also magnetic boxes and mini-vaults designed to be affixed to your car so you can keep a spare key inside it. These are ideal to hide keys since they won't break when you drive on bumps and will shield your keys from the elements. Many of these storage devices also have combination locks, so that even if you hand the key to a friend, they can't open it without your permission.

A fake rock with an enclosed compartment is another popular trick to hide keys. This is a good idea for outdoor areas. However, it is important to be aware of the fact that burglars are often looking for these items. If you do decide to use this method you can try using dark duct tape to make it harder for thieves to spot.

One last place to look is the hood of your vehicle. It's a good spot to conceal keys to the gas cap if you have one. It won't be noticeable. Just be sure to use a strong piece of tape to ensure that the key doesn't come off or scratch the paint on your car when you go to remove it.

Contact a locksmith

If you've lost my only car key the car keys lost no spare key, you should call locksmith. They can help you recover it quickly and will also offer suggestions on how to avoid this repeating itself in the future. If you know someone who owns a key duplication shop for cars nearby, that's a different option however, remember that these types of establishments often need to have the specific model, make and year of your vehicle in order to copy keys correctly.

If your car is an older model, or if it utilizes a smart key fob, you'll have to visit your dealer for a replacement. This can be expensive, especially if the dealer has to order a new key for your vehicle. It can also take days or even weeks.

Many people are unaware that a locksmith can provide the same service at less than a dealership. Many insurance policies also cover locksmith fees or towing in the case of a lost or stolen key, and some even provide roadside assistance to send experts to your location to help you get back into your vehicle.
